IRIDESCENZE

The steel and glass towers, with the helical access stairs to the different exhibition pavilions are the symbol of the Milan City Fair which scan the external perimeter of via Scarampo, distinguishing the skyline of the Fair district and marking the entrance to the city from the motorways. In a unusual way, 120 led line bars mark the external spiral in a dynamic show of light towards the sky, redesigning the gigantic cover in a light, suspended way, capturing the public in and outside of the towers in a continuous flow of the light and energy. The glass cylinder reveals itself in all its size showing its ‘transparent soul’ through a game of luminous traks of light flows which clash producing a solid appearance and together transparent and light almost virtual.

Art direction by Paolo Calafiore (Project Director of NMDS)

Year: 2007
